Overview - Husqvarna Norden 901 2022 vs Aprilia Tuareg 660 2023

The Husqvarna Norden 901 2022 and the Aprilia Tuareg 660 2023 are both enduro motorcycles with similar technical specifications. However, there are some notable differences between the two models.

In terms of engine performance, the Husqvarna Norden 901 2022 has a larger displacement of 889cc compared to the Aprilia Tuareg 660 2023's 659cc engine. This results in higher power output for the Norden 901, with 105 HP compared to the Tuareg 660's 80 HP. The Norden 901 also has higher torque at 100 Nm, while the Tuareg 660 has 70 Nm of torque. Both motorcycles have a 2-cylinder engine configuration and use a chain transmission.

When it comes to suspension, both motorcycles feature upside-down telescopic forks at the front and swing arm suspension with a monoshock at the rear. However, there are differences in the suspension travel and adjustment options. The Aprilia Tuareg 660 2023 offers a higher suspension travel of 240 mm for both the front and rear, compared to the Norden 901's 220 mm front travel and 215 mm rear travel. Both motorcycles have compression, preload, and rebound adjustment options for the suspension.

In terms of chassis, the Husqvarna Norden 901 2022 features a chromium-molybdenum frame, while the Aprilia Tuareg 660 2023 has a steel frame. The Norden 901 has a slightly steeper rake at 64.2 degrees compared to the Tuareg 660's 63.3 degrees, which may affect the handling characteristics of the motorcycles. The Tuareg 660 also has a longer trail at 113.3 mm compared to the Norden 901's 106.9 mm.

Both motorcycles are equipped with double disk front brakes and have advanced rider assistance systems such as ABS, riding modes, quickshifter, and traction control. The Aprilia Tuareg 660 2023 also offers additional features like launch control, anti-wheelie, and ride by wire.

In terms of dimensions and weights, the Aprilia Tuareg 660 2023 has a slightly longer wheelbase at 1525 mm compared to the Norden 901's 1513 mm. The Tuareg 660 also has a higher seat height at 860 mm, while the Norden 901 has a seat height of 854 mm. The dry weight of the Tuareg 660 is lighter at 187 kg compared to the Norden 901's 204 kg. Both motorcycles have a fuel tank capacity of around 18-19 liters.

In terms of equipment, the Husqvarna Norden 901 2022 offers additional features like connectivity, LED daytime running lights, LED headlights, and a TFT display. The Aprilia Tuareg 660 2023, on the other hand, only has LED headlights.

In terms of strengths, the Husqvarna Norden 901 2022 is praised for its great engine with high practicality, high-quality electronics package, travel comfort, and reliability. The Aprilia Tuareg 660 2023 is praised for its great chassis, cleanly tuned engine, great electronic riding aids, and great ergonomics.

However, both motorcycles have their weaknesses. The Norden 901 is criticized for unpleasant heat development in the calf area at low speeds, unsteady engine running after a cold start, and low flywheel mass. The Tuareg 660 is criticized for its lack of low-end torque, polarizing front design, mediocre wind and weather protection, and above-average price level.

In conclusion, the Husqvarna Norden 901 2022 and the Aprilia Tuareg 660 2023 are both capable enduro motorcycles with their own strengths and weaknesses. The Norden 901 offers a more powerful engine and additional features, while the Tuareg 660 excels in handling and electronic riding aids. Ultimately, the choice between the two models will depend on the rider's preferences and priorities.

During the test in the USA, the Husqvarna was exposed to probably the toughest test conditions. The tour led through deserts, up high mountains and through scorching hot valleys. Highways as well as hectic city traffic had to be negotiated. In the end, the Norden 901 proved to be a likeable, reliable and thoroughly successful adventure motorbike that is a pleasure to travel with.

The Aprilia Tuareg 660 has a great straddle. This doesn't just mean its off-road and asphalt capabilities. Rather, the Aprilia succeeds in accommodating beginners and inspiring experienced riders. It rides easily, but also very fast when needed. On the other hand, with 240 mm of suspension travel, it offers enormous reserves, but still rides really well on asphalt. A versatile motorbike!
